Claims
- 1. A Compound having the following formula: ##STR2## where M is transition metal with or without halide, hydroxide, azide or nitfide associated therewith, and R.sup.3 is hydrogen or halocarbyl and R.sup.6 is hydrogen or halocarbyl, but R.sup.3 and R.sup.6 are not both hydrogen, R.sup.3 and R.sup.6 are not both the same halocarbyl, and at least one of said R.sup.3 and R.sup.6 is haloalkyl having 2 to 8 carbon atoms, and R.sup.1, R.sup.2, R.sup.4 and R.sup.5 are independently hydrogen, hydrocarbyl, halogen, nitro, cyano or halocarbyl; or polymeric forms thereof.
- 2. Compound according to claim 1 wherein said first-named halocarbyl is haloalkyl group having 3 to 6 carbon atoms.
- 3. Compound according to claim 2 wherein said first-named halocarbyl is heptahalopropyl group.
- 4. Compound according to claim 3 wherein said first-named halocarbyl is heptafluoropropyl group.
- 5. Compound according to claim 1 wherein said first-named halocarbyl is a straight chain haloalkyl group.
- 6. Compound according to claim 1 wherein said first-named halocarbyl is a branched chain haloalkyl group containing 3 to 8 carbon atoms.
- 7. Compound according to claim 1 wherein said first-named halocarbyl is a straight chain heptafluoropropyl, M is iron and R.sup.1, and R.sup.2. R.sup.4 and R.sup.5 are hydrogen.
- 8. A porphyrin .mu.-oxo dimer compound wherein the porphyrin moieties have the following formula: ##STR3## where M is iron, and R.sup.3 is heplafluoropropyl and R.sup.6 is pentafiuorophenyl, and R.sup.1, R.sup.2, R.sup.4 and R.sup.5 are independently hydrogen, hydrocaxbyl, halogen, nitro, cyano or halocarbyl.
